Q: What does it mean when your Kenmore elactric stove displays f1 and then it beeps?

What year is a Kenmore electric stove with the model?

The model number and the unit's serial number is important for determining when an appliance was made. Look for a white sticker, usually in the storage drawer of the stove, listing the model and serial number. Once you have this information, call Kenmore at 1-888-KENMORE and share this with the operator. They will be able to inform you of the production date, usually to the month and year.
